General Description of the Position
Join Our Team as a Licensed Plumber / Shop Lead!
Are you a skilled and licensed plumber with a knack for leadership? Ready to take your career to new heights while ensuring top-notch service? We're looking for YOU to be our next Licensed Plumber / Shop Lead!
Reporting to the Executive Director of Facilities Management, you will perform preventative maintenance and routine repairs on plumbing systems. Additionally, you will handle all clerical and administrative duties to ensure the University remains in good standing with all relevant codes and regulations.
